Webmin:简化Linux系统管理的利器
Linux系统管理,特别是对于Linux新手或同时管理多个系统的人来说,可能是一项复杂的任务,它涉及到软件和硬件的管理。幸运的是,Webmin——一个基于Web的界面——简化了许多维护健康Linux系统所需的日常任务。本文将探讨Webmin如何通过简单的浏览器界面管理Linux配置,成为初学者和经验丰富的系统管理员的宝贵工具。
Webmin是什么?
Webmin是一个开源的基于Web的Unix-like系统(包括Linux)系统管理界面。由Jamie Cameron开发,Webmin无需手动编辑Unix配置文件(如/etc/passwd
),允许您从控制台或远程管理系统。它通过提供管理各种服务的模块(从Web服务器到更新)来扩展其功能。
主要功能和优势
Webmin入门
Webmin几乎可以在任何运行Unix-like系统的机器上安装,但通常运行在服务器上。最低硬件要求使其非常适合旧硬件和新硬件。
不同Linux发行版的安装方法略有不同。以下是如何在Ubuntu和CentOS上安装Webmin的方法。
Ubuntu安装
sudo apt update
sudo apt install wget perl
wget http://prdownloads.sourceforge.net/webadmin/webmin_1.981_all.deb
sudo dpkg -i webmin_1.981_all.deb
sudo apt-get install -f
CentOS安装
sudo vi /etc/yum.repos.d/webmin.repo
添加以下几行:(请将mirror
替换为您最接近的镜像站点)<code>[Webmin] name=Webmin Distribution Neutral baseurl=http://download.webmin.com/download/yum enabled=1 gpgcheck=1 gpgkey=http://www.webmin.com/jcameron-key.asc</code>
sudo yum install webmin
sudo systemctl start webmin
sudo systemctl enable webmin
安装完成后,您可以通过在Web浏览器中导航到https://your_server_ip:10000
来访问Webmin。默认登录名是您的root用户或任何其他具有sudo权限的用户。
初始配置
核心模块及其功能
Webmin的功能在于其广泛的核心模块,每个模块都旨在有效地处理系统管理的不同方面。
用户和文件系统管理
管理用户和权限对于维护系统安全至关重要。Webmin提供了一个直观的界面来进行用户管理。
高级功能
随着您对Webmin越来越熟悉,您可以探索增强功能或提高安全性的高级功能。
结论
Webmin是一个强大的工具,它简化了Linux系统的管理。无论您是渴望学习Linux系统管理的新手,还是寻求效率的经验丰富的专业人员,Webmin都提供可以帮助提高生产力和简化操作的工具。随着您越来越熟悉其模块和功能,您将发现更多利用此多功能管理工具的方法。
以上是用Webmin简化Linux系统管理的详细内容。更多信息请关注PHP中文网其他相关文章!